I am experiencing the same problem. I have 2 Windows 2000 Servers SP4 as
member servers in a Windows 2003 domain that show only SID's for domain user
accounts in local groups like Administrators and Users but show the names of
local user accounts. I can pull up a list of domain members fine and add a
domain user to the group but their SID only displays. I checked that DNS
was set to an internal DNS/DC server and the nltest command was successful
to the DC. The only other thing I can think of is that there are 2 NIC's in
the servers so maybe something is screwy with routing or the configuration
of the other NIC not on our production network is causing problems.
Any ideas?
